Men, I’m just thinking, I need my car to be up to spec, like spec bro!

Like, you know how airplane maintenance standards are abi? I’m sure you wouldn’t want to fly in a plane that has been maintained in the hanger with tokunbo or fairly used parts.

I’d like my car to be that way, although for most small testable things I don’t even look at new parts.

Like for my check engine light I bought a scanner for 1,500 from jumia, instead of paying a mechanic 5,000 to scan the car. The scanner told me the bank 2 heater sensor circuit was faulty. Took out the oxygen sensor and ran a resistance test, then I figured I could go used since I could simply run a resistance test on the used part. Problem solved!

However for something like a compressor, it’s hit or miss going tokunbo, it’s not like you can see through to the internals, or see leak spots when buying. Same with a motor mount, you might get a used one with the rubber still looking intact, but the rubber might already be degraded. Then one would be wondering why the problem is still there.

At the end of the day sha, I must admit, it all depends on the availability of funds. If I had extra extra funds right now, I’d buy a brand new compressor and motor mounts and know that I wouldn’t have to worry about those for another 10 years.
